Strong's Greek · G3618

οἰκοδομέω

oikodoméō

Definitionto be a house-builder, i.e. construct or (figuratively) confirm
Derivationfrom the same as G3619 (οἰκοδομή);
KJV usage(be in) build(-er, -ing, up), edify, embolden
Occurrences39 in the KJV · 38 verses
